Output 389aaa2ac1e3ce74cfd634756cc64fc53736234eaf71fed41794712bdfaa031d:2

value
17068449
script pubkey
OP_HASH160 OP_PUSHBYTES_20 984e63c2ba76ad871e662d457ec55757d814ae3e OP_EQUAL
address
MMnUrCXarWSJqdHa23ehy75X7AdhXun2zb
transaction
389aaa2ac1e3ce74cfd634756cc64fc53736234eaf71fed41794712bdfaa031d
spent
true